Autoantibodies in serum and sputum from patients with cystic fibrosis

Abstract

Sera from 89 patients with cystic fibrosis (CF) and 88 control persons were examined for the occurrence of rheumatoid factors (RF) of the IgG, IgA and IgM classes by an indirect immunofluorescence method and by the latex fixation slide test. The prevalence of RF-IgG was significantly higher (88%) (p less than 0.0005) among the CF patients than among the control persons (7%), while no difference was found between the two groups with regard to RF of the IgA or IgM classes. Fifty-five of the CF patients had chronic Pseudomonas aeruginosa infection in their lungs and two or more precipitins against these bacteria in their sera determined by crossed immunoelectrophoresis. These CF patients did not differ from the 34 CF patients without chronic P. aeruginosa infection, neither with regard to prevalence nor titer of RFs, but there was a positive correlation between the number of P. aeruginosa precipitins in the 55 chronically infected CF patients and their titers of IgG-RF. Nineteen CF patients were examined also for RFs, antinuclear antibodies (ANA) and anti-DNA antibodies in their sputum sol phase and corresponding sera. RFs were demonstrated in the sputum sol phase from 6 of the patients by the latex fixation test, whereas their sera were negative in this test, possibly indicating a local production of RF. Positive reactions for ANA and anti-DNA antibodies were found in 7 and 10 of the sputa respectively, and in higher titers than in the corresponding sera, also suggesting a local production. Titers of autoantibodies in sputum were low and no difference was found between patients with chronic P. aeruginosa infection and patients without P. aeruginosa infection. The possible role of autoantibodies in the patogenesis of pulmonary tissue damage in CF patients is discussed.
